irqtable.S 370 B

123456789101112131415161718
  1. #include "compiler.h"
  2. #include "sections.h"
  3. #include "picorv32.h"
  4. #include "iodevs.h"
  5. __rwtext
  6. .balign 4
  7. .option norvc
  8. .globl __irq_handler_table
  9. __irq_handler_table:
  10. #define IRQENTRY(name,irqbase,irqn,irqcount) \
  11. j irqhandler_ ## name ## _ ## irqn
  12. #include "irqtable.h"
  13. .size __irq_handler_table, . - __irq_handler_table
  14. .type __irq_handler_table, @function